Handing SquatSentry over ahead of the 3.2 cut. Current state: the edit-distance matcher and the homoglyph table are both stable; the new maintainer-reputation heuristic is behind the `rep_check` flag and should stay off for this release. False-positive rate on the Fennel registry mirror is 0.4%, within budget. Nightly corpus refresh runs at 02:00 and must finish before the scan job, or results are stale. Release gating criteria, flag states, and the sign-off checklist are all kept current on the internal page here:

dashboard of hadug-bahif = https://grafana.paliqworks.corp/view/display/job/41c137a73b0b

## Break-Glass Access: Staticweave Rebuilds

If the incremental rebuild pipeline for Staticweave stalls and the content team at Pellamar Media is blocked, contractors may trigger a full rebuild via the break-glass console. Use this only when cache invalidation fails twice in a row. The console requires the on-call lead's approval plus the standing recovery passphrase. The passphrase rotates quarterly and is shown below.

unlock words, bawef-kahap: sorax-sorir-quenys-aldok

## Local setup: tracing

The Wrenlock demo environment runs four microservices behind the Fogpath gateway, each emitting spans to a local Tracequill collector. For your review, note that trace IDs propagate via a signed header and span payloads are scrubbed of request bodies before storage. Start the stack with `make trace-up`, which brings up the collector and its backing store. The collector persists spans to a local Perchstone database; connect it using the connection string below.

replica DSN, bagaf-bagep: mssql://praion_svc:7RJjXrE@db-3c46.halixcorp.internal:5432/zorix

Welcome aboard. Paritywatch compares room rates for Brennock Hospitality properties across our booking channels and flags any channel undercutting the direct site by more than two percent. Crawls run hourly; discrepancies land in the review queue, where you'll triage before alerts go to account managers. Please read the scraping etiquette guide first — pacing rules matter. Your workstation includes an encrypted config volume with channel credentials. To mount it the first time, enter the recovery passphrase provided directly below.

unlock words, kafog-tajof: ulador-ulaael-kasvan